    Can you explain the "reasonable level curve" for lets players that seems like a wonderful lol thing. could you go a bit more in depth on it?
    The level curve simply put just means that the levels of a trainer's Pokémon (including Gym Leaders, etc.) are the same or very close to the levels of the local wild Pokémon. Ours is reasonable, meaning that trainers may be one or two levels above those of the wilds. An example of an unreasonable level curve is a Gym Leader who has Pokémon 20 levels above anything else that is available.
